Output dfd5230f1718129dc58aeac56f419bfa3ff70fc51ae7449f45098b942eefafe7:1

value
9402044864
script pubkey
OP_0 OP_PUSHBYTES_20 3da07e3ddc82fe0d21ea51ceed397eab3a241060
address
tb1q8ks8u0wustlq6g02288w6wt74vazgyrqvx89qp
transaction
dfd5230f1718129dc58aeac56f419bfa3ff70fc51ae7449f45098b942eefafe7
confirmations
75845
spent
true